Welcome to Cedar Grove Park Association

Nestled among tall, elegant trees over which sore eagles and hawks one finds the most delightful community surrounding a charming, private lake. Water birds make their seasonal home, raising ducklings and goslings protected by lush shoreline plantings of Iris, Cattails and reeds. Overhead, young Osprey learn to soar on invisible air currents, all the while eyeing the water below for fishing opportunities. Owls and frogs serenade the summer moon which lights the landscape for nighttime foragers.

Busy civilization seems a million miles away, but in truth, civic services, shopping, saltwater access, hiking, nearby non-motorized water sports can all be accessed by local rapid transit. This community has been developed over many years and is the perfect secure place for seniors. Each privately owned and maintained home is governed by an elected board of volunteers that come together in care for the association membership.
 


A spring day with ducklings on the lake. Our "lake" is actually a wetland that is part of the Lake Padden watershed.
